So we see that the Lord is fully
capable of jealousy and of punishing those who anger Him and make Him jealous.
But is His anger and jealousy to be a lifetime or eternal curse to us?
"How long, LORD? wilt thou be angry for ever? shall thy jealousy
burn like fire? " (Psalm 79: 5). This was the Psalmist David's question
after he had committed a deliberate multiple sin. He had lusted for Bathsheba,
committed adultery with her and impregnated her, plotted to deceive the
nation and then finally, had her husband murdered. Surely a jealous god,
a God who cared about and jealously guardedHis own reputation could not
forgive such a grievous sin, but in fact, the Lord did restore David.
Not without a penalty, true enough, but God did forgive David.
The following verse was not to David,
but to Israel after they had sinned grievously through outright idolatry
but when they repented, the Lord has the Prophet Ezekiel comfort them with,
"So will I make my fury toward thee to rest, and my jealousy shall depart
from thee, and I will be quiet, and will be no more angry. " (Ezekiel
16:42)."
